摘要
The Bernards-Malliaras model, published in 2007, is the primary reference for the operation of organic electrochemical transistors (OECTs). It assumes that, as in most transistors, the electronic transport is drift only. However, in other electrochemical devices, such as batteries, the charge neutrality is accompanied by diffusion-only transport. Using detailed 2D device simulations of the entire structure while accounting for ionic and electronic conduction, we show that high ion density (>1019 cm-3) results in Debye screening of the drain-source bias at the electrodes' interface. Hence, unlike the drift-only current in standard FETs or low ion density OECTs, the current in high ion density OECTs is diffusion only. Also, we show that since in OECTs, the volumetric capacitor and the semiconductor are one, the threshold voltage has a different meaning than that in FETs, where the semiconductor and the gate-oxide capacitor are distinct entities. We use the above insights to derive a new model useful to experimentalists. Lastly, we fabricated PEDOT:PSS fiber-OECTs and used the results to verify the model.
